Contract

  1. assert normalize-path converts Windows backslashes to forward slashes
  2. assert normalize-path collapses duplicate consecutive slashes
  3. assert normalize-path strips trailing slash by default
  4. assert normalize-path preserves trailing slash when stripTrailing is false
  5. assert normalize-path preserves Win32 extended-length namespace prefix
  6. assert normalize-path throws TypeError when passed a non-string argument
